Jogati Manjamma’s achievements include reviving and popularizing Jogati Dance, an important folk tradition of Karnataka. Jogati Manjamma’s achievements include reviving and popularizing Jogati Dance, an important folk tradition of Karnataka. She made history as the first transgender president of Karnataka Janapada Academy, promoting folk art on national platforms. Her dedication earned her the Padma Shri, one of India’s highest civilian honors. Through performances, workshops and advocacy, she has ensured the survival of traditional art forms while inspiring countless individuals. Her journey symbolizes cultural pride, inclusivity and artistic excellence.
